A foreign woman visiting Phuket was arrested over the weekend following her failure to settle a bill at a local bar. The incident, reportedly involving insulting remarks about Thai people, was captured and shared by a Thai TikTok user under the handle @tunroychannel, sparking local attention.

 

The event unfolded at the Nine Smith entertainment venue in Phuket's Talat Yai sub-district. According to the video caption, the woman ordered food and drinks but could not pay, citing a stock market crash and failed bank withdrawals as reasons for her inability to settle the bill.

 

With no resolution in sight, staff contacted officers from Mueang Phuket Police Station, who then arrived on the scene. The woman was escorted to the police station for further questioning, where she persisted in her claim of being able to pay but failed to secure funds even after two hours.

 

In recorded footage, an officer can be heard expressing frustration, “You don’t have money. Two hours, and you still cannot pay it. You don’t have money for sure! Go, go!” As the officers attempted to escort her to a detention area, she resisted.

 

The TikTok user accused the woman of insulting Thai people, although the video did not capture any specific instances of this alleged behaviour, nor were details provided.

 

Legal repercussions for the woman remain unspecified. However, Thai law under Section 345 states that individuals who knowingly consume food or drinks without the means to pay may face up to three months in jail, a fine of up to 5,000 baht, or both.
